For anyone craving authentic Italian food, Italian restaurants in Singapore are a major part of the city’s vibrant dining scene, offering everything from rustic classics to gourmet twists. You’ll discover traditional dishes such as spaghetti carbonara, lasagna, gnocchi, and more—often made with imported ingredients and family recipes.
Notable names include Pete’s Place at Grand Hyatt, Garibaldi on Purvis Street, and Ristorante Pietrasanta for authentic Tuscan flavours. Some spots feature tasting menus or chef’s specials that rotate with the seasons or based on fresh market ingredients.
If you want a casual vibe, try a pizzeria in the heartlands or a deli-style eatery serving sandwiches and espresso. Vegetarian and vegan options are also widely available—think eggplant parmigiana, mushroom risotto, truffle pasta, tomato-based pizzas, and salads.
Gelato parlours and bakeries often sit next to Italian eateries for that perfect after-dinner treat.
